The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Edward Ward, born in 1853 in Newcastle on Tyne, Northumberland, consisted of 4 members. Edward was the head of the household, married to Margaret Ward, born in 1855 in Eighton Banks, Durham, England. They had 2 children; John (born 1876 in Northumberland, England) and James (born 1879 in Windy Nook, Durham, England).
